次の方法で共有


CImage::GetBits

ビットマップのピクセルの実際のビット値へのポインターを取得します。

void* GetBits( ) throw( );

戻り値

ビットマップ バッファーへのポインター。ボトムアップ DIB ビットマップがの場合は、バッファーの末尾付近のポインターのポインター。DIB ビットマップが上の場合は、バッファーの先頭バイトへのポインターのポインター。

解説

GetPitchによって返される値とともにこのポインターを使用して、イメージの各ピクセルを見つけて、変更できます。

[!メモ]

このメソッドは、DIB セクションのビットマップのみをサポートします; したがって、CImage のオブジェクトのピクセルを、DIB セクションのピクセル同じ方法でアクセスされます。場所 (0、0) ピクセルに返されたポインターのポインター。

必要条件

ヘッダー: atlimage.h

参照

関連項目

CImage クラス

Device-Independent Bitmaps

GetDIBits

CImage::GetBPP

CImage::GetDC